What affects the price

Roof repair costs depend on several specific factors. The size of the damaged area is the biggest variable, along with the accessibility of your roof and the pitch or steepness involved. We also look at the underlying materials—like whether you have standard asphalt shingles, metal, or tile—and the complexity of the flashing around chimneys or vents. How often should I get a roof inspection near me in Jacksonville?

You should get a roof inspection near you in Jacksonville at least once a year, and also after any major storm event, such as heavy rain or high winds. Regular inspections help identify potential problems like loose shingles, damaged flashing, or clogged gutters before they lead to serious leaks or structural damage. What is a standing seam roof and is it good for Jacksonville?

A standing seam roof is a type of metal roofing known for its raised seams that interlock, creating a highly water-resistant and durable surface. This system is an excellent choice for Jacksonville due to its ability to withstand heavy rain and high winds.
